Macedonian Women's Health Project - South Eastern Sydney Local Health District
The "Influences on the health and wellbeing of women from a Macedonian background" project was developed in response to identified health inequities for women of Macedonian backgrounds residing in the St George area. The project included three stages: a literature review, a consultation, and the provision of group programs.

HARK - Health Assessment for Refugee Kids - The Children's Hospital at Westmead
The HARK service provides comprehensive health assessment, treatment and support for newly resettled refugee children in NSW.
